| | - Dempsey, Jack
- American world heavyweight boxing champion, regarded by many as the apotheosis of the professional fighter. He held the title from July 4, 1919, when he knocked out Jess Willard in three rounds in Toledo, Ohio, until September 23, 1926, when ...
- Dempsey, Miles Christopher
- British army officer who commanded the Second Army, the main British force in the Allied drive across western Europe (1944-45) during World War II.
